Nice Vs Beautiful

“nice’ was the word said by Beautiful
But not the beauty of all
I am an image of charm and grace
The oceans call upon me to adorn them
I am known to the mountains and valleys as mother of awe

Said Nice in response:
You are truly praised by many for your grand scenes
The world has much to be grateful for because of you
I cannot be measured or compared to your craft
As nice as I am there is more than people see of you

But on a larger scale, it’s better to be nice inside
than to look just beautiful on the outside.
The nicer you are the more beautiful you look
Guess that says that I am more beautiful than you think you are.
